Definitions

  • the invention relates to a pallet for the transport of stacks of panels, in particular stacks of mineral wool insulation panels.
  • Mineral wool insulation panels are understood to mean all those panels that are used primarily for thermal and / or acoustic insulation of buildings.
  • the insulation boards usually consist of mineral wool, preferably rock wool.
  • mineral wool composite elements are also possible in which the mineral wool panels are coated on one or both sides with other materials.
  • These insulation boards are arranged in stacks in the manufacturing plant, which are usually surrounded on the top and bottom as well as two side surfaces and on the stack edges by a plastic film, so that a transport unit is created in each case.
  • the transport packaging with the previously explained pallets, tensioning straps, edge protection elements etc. reaches the construction site, where they are then detached from the stack and the insulation boards are also individually removed from the stack.
  • the material and labor for these transport packaging is extremely large, especially since all these parts are no longer usable and represent a large amount of waste that must be disposed of.
  • Even the mostly wooden pallets are normally no longer transported back to the manufacturing plant, first because the transport units are often parked on the construction site for a long time until the insulation boards are processed and the effort required to transport the pallets back is not worth it, and on the other hand, the pallets are treated in rough construction site operations in such a way that at least some of the pallets are damaged. Checking and repairing the used pallets is also complex.
  • the panels of the panel stack are to be used primarily for the thermal insulation of buildings, then they consist of relatively light and therefore also easily compressible mineral wool material.
  • the strip-like or bar-shaped support bodies which usually have a greater compressive strength, are pressed into one another when stacking several closed transport units during storage or during transport in the underlying and possibly also in the overlying soft plates, leaving behind undesired imprints or areas.
  • the manufacturing outlay for these transport units is relatively high, but above all is cumbersome.
  • the plate stacks represent a mass article, which are manufactured in a continuously working production line and have to be removed as quickly as possible at the end of the production line, without there being any traffic jams.
  • the respective underlaying and correct arrangement of the support bodies and also the holding of the support bodies during the common wrapping with a film is time-consuming, especially at the end of the production line.
  • the invention is therefore based on the object of providing a pallet which can be prefabricated elsewhere, that is to say independently of the production line of the insulating boards, so that the pallet is available in the finished state at the end of the production line without further manipulations for receiving a respective stack of panels stands.
  • a pressure-resistant and bending-resistant insulation board preferably made of rock wool, which is joined to form a unit by means of film wrappings on two spaced-apart elongated support elements, preferably made of rock wool.
  • the pallet can be produced easily and in series at a suitable location in the manufacturing plant outside the actual production line by means of suitable devices.
  • the pallet can be reused as often as required within the company.
  • the plate stacks can be gently stacked on top of one another, for example, during storage without the interposition of respective pallets or support bodies.
  • the pallet can also be used to transport a stack of plates from the warehouse of the manufacturing plant to the construction site, it also being possible to surround the pallet with the stack of plates in a separate operation with a common film. In any case, the pallet is protected against the weather, such as puddles or mud on the construction site, as far as the sensitive supporting elements are concerned.
  • there is another significant advantage that namely all parts of the pallet can be used on the construction site, for example as hard-wearing roof panels.
  • Fig. 1 shows the initial assignment of a pressure and bending resistant insulation board 1 to two spaced-apart longitudinal support elements 2 and 3 in the prefabrication.
  • the support elements 2 and 3 extend perpendicular to the image plane over the entire length of the insulation board 1.
  • Both the insulation board 1 and the support elements 2 and 3 are preferably made of rock wool.
  • all that is required is to provide foil wrappings between the insulation board 1 and the support elements 2 and 3 in a second operation in order to connect the insulation board 1 and the support elements 2 and 3 to form a unit.
  • a foil covering 4 is provided for each support element, the width 6 of which is selected to be greater than the width 5 of the support element 2 and 3 in question.
  • each support element on the lower surface 8 and the two lateral longitudinal surfaces 9 and 10 and on the end faces is covered by the film covering.
  • the insulation board 1 is covered by the film over part of the surface 7.
  • the foil wrappers advantageously consist of single or multi-layer stretch foils, they adapt automatically to the given contours when wrapping. Due to the predetermined width 6 of the film wrapping, advantageously result at the upper edges of the longitudinal surfaces 9 and 10 Film strips 11 and 12, which abut the underside of the insulation board 1 and contribute to greater adhesion and connection of the parts.
  • Fig. 3 shows a slightly different embodiment for the film wrapping 13, the width 14 substantially corresponds to the width 5 of the support elements, at most has a small oversize.
  • the support elements 2 and 3 have an inner film 15 which covers the underside 16, the top 17 and the two side surfaces 18 and 19.
  • the film covering 13, which is then applied subsequently, is dimensioned and provided such that it covers the end faces and the underside 21 of the supporting element 2 or 3 in question and part of the end faces and part of the surface 20 of the insulating board 1. In this way too, the support elements 2 and 3 are protected on all sides against weather influences and the like.
  • Fig. 4 shows a perspective view of another embodiment of a pallet according to the invention again with an insulation board 1 and two support elements 2 and 3.
  • the film wrapping 22 is provided so that it covers the entire top 24 and the long sides 25 and 26 of the insulation board 1 and covered the undersides of the support elements 2 and 3.
  • the film covering 22 forms on the underside between the support elements 2 and 3 a horizontally stretched film surface 23 and between the outer edges of the support elements 2 and 3 on the one hand and the lower outer edges of the side surfaces 25 and 26 of the insulation board 1, oblique film parts 27 and 28.
  • This embodiment of the Pallet is particularly suitable when it comes to stacking several plate stacks on top of one another, for example, and the pallets should remain between the plate stacks.
  • the large-area stretched film covering 22, in particular with the film parts 23, 27 and 28, results an even pressure distribution over a correspondingly large area.
  • the insulation board 1 and support elements 2 and 3 are advantageously chosen in terms of material so that they have a compressive strength of at least 50 kPa. It is also advantageous if the insulation board 1 and the support elements 2 and 3 have a density of at least 130 kg / m3. Despite their relatively low binder content, they then have such a high compressive and flexural strength that they can withstand the stresses of a pallet in rough construction work and can also be used on the construction site, for example as roof tiles. In order to obtain a high flexural strength, the fiber course within the insulation board 1 is directed essentially parallel to the large surfaces.
  • the fiber course within the support elements is directed essentially vertically and if the support elements 2, 3 have a compressive strength of at least 50 kPa. In this way, the support elements receive sufficiently high strength values.
  • FIG. 4 shows another exemplary embodiment of the manner in which a conventional plate stack 29 with plates 30, 31, 33 and 34 of half the width can be stacked as tightly as possible in the cross structure.
  • the panels of the panel stack thus have half the width or length of the insulation panel 1, so that the joints 32 and 35 formed therebetween are offset by 90 o from panel to panel.
  • the insulation board 1 is square, the side lengths essentially corresponding to the length of the individual half boards.
  • the storage or assignment of the plates of the plate stack in the cross structure has the advantage that the required moments of resistance to mechanical stresses are most easily achieved. In this way, the formation of open joints and thus the Formation of kinks within the stack of plates prevented.
  • the plate stack 29 can be surrounded by a closed film or the pallet can also be included in such a common film wrapper. Due to the dead weight of the plates and the pressure generated by the tight wrapping or the resulting high frictional forces, the entire plate stack behaves like a homogeneous body without the individual plates being able to slide against one another. This contributes to the fact that the necessary resistance to bending and torsion is achieved for transport, for example by means of forklifts.
